    Title says it all really

    Basically every time i i park up egt fuel papers etc, I come to start my passat TDI 115 pd and i get a reving engine and lots of black smoke 5-10 seconds of this and it decides to idle at 1100 rpm.
    So guy's and girls and ideas please

    Changing Coolant Temp Sender ussualy helps...check if the temp gauge works, if it doesnt, its deffinatelly the CTS. If its not that, maybe low compression between the cylinders.

    Hi adamss24

    Many thanks for your advice I have taken the plunge and bought a Vag com unit and It was a temp sensor in engine managment.
